Jamie Lim Joins H2O.ai As Vice President Of Partnerships, APAC


San francisco: H2O.ai, a prominent Agentic artificial intelligence (AI) company, has appointed Jamie Lim as the vice president of Partnerships for the Asia Pacific (APAC) region. Lim brings over 15 years of experience in technology partnerships and channel development, having most recently served as senior director of ISG Channels and partner presales for Dell Technologies in the Asia Pacific and Japan (APJ) region.



According to BERNAMA News Agency, H2O.ai’s CEO and founder, Sri Ambati, emphasized Lim’s deep understanding of the APJ’s AI and infrastructure partnerships and channel. Ambati highlighted Lim’s proven ability to build robust ecosystems that thrive and expand, reinforcing the company’s mission to democratize AI and scale AI for Good through meaningful partnerships.



Meanwhile, Lim expressed her honor to join H2O.ai during a pivotal moment in the AI industry. She emphasized her approach of working closely with partners, aiming to support their success through a comprehensive understanding of customer needs and shared outcomes. Lim looks forward to co-creating solutions and unlocking new possibilities with H2O.ai’s partner ecosystem.



In her new role, Lim will manage and build partner ecosystems across the APAC region, with a focus on driving scale through trust, collaboration, and shared success. She aims to enhance H2O.ai’s existing strategic partnerships with industry leaders in the region and expand the company’s partner network to accelerate AI adoption.



Prior to joining H2O.ai, Lim held several senior leadership positions at Dell Technologies, SailPoint, Citrix, and EMC. She consistently demonstrated her ability to build and maintain strong partner relationships and drive business growth.
